## Changed defaults

Heads up: the Ledgerline tax-rate lookup cache now defaults to a 15-minute TTL instead of 24 hours. Turns out rates in the Veldt County sandbox were going stale mid-demo, which was embarrassing. Eviction is now LRU rather than FIFO, and the cache warms on boot. If you're reviewing, check that nothing hardcodes the old TTL. The new defaults land as follows.

deployment values, bajop-taweg:
holwyn:
  log_level: debug
  metrics_host: metrics.holwyn.zemvarsys.internal
  pool_size: 32

So you kicked off a zero-downtime schema migration through the Shiftgrove plugin API and your service account got locked halfway — don't panic, the dual-write phase keeps both table versions consistent while you sort it out. Head to the plugin recovery portal, pick your publisher profile, and confirm the migration ID matches what's in your dashboard. The portal will then walk you through re-authenticating, and at the final step it asks for the recovery passphrase, which appears right below this paragraph.

vault phrase of fafop-hahop = ralys-kasion-normir-belix-silys-fendor

Wavecrest's audio waveform preview now renders server-side by default. Client-side rendering is deprecated and will be removed in 5.0. Peak resolution defaults to 1024 samples per bucket (was 512). Stereo channels are merged unless your plugin opts out via the channel hint. Caching of rendered previews is on by default with a 24-hour TTL. Plugins relying on raw PCM access must declare the new capability flag. Update your manifests before the Brellum registry enforces validation. The preview service ships with these defaults.

config for tagaf-bawif:
[norok]
host = norok.ordinworks.local
user = norok_svc
database = norok_prod

### Compaction window — Quillstream MQ

From a security standpoint, compaction in Quillstream permanently discards superseded records, so retention settings directly affect audit recoverability. Compaction runs only on sealed segments older than the retention floor, and tombstones persist through a grace window to prevent resurrection attacks. The relevant retention and grace constants are defined below.

limits module of fajof-yaweg:
PRIORITIES = {
    "briiel": 914,
    "zorvan": 452,
    "jorath": 66,
}